Job Description
Commercial Manager\n\noffice based with occasional client visits\n\noffice based: County Durham\n\nSalary: £45,000 per annum\n\nBenefits: 25 days holiday + Bank Holidays | Company Pension\n\nThe Role\n\nAn opportunity has arisen to join a well-established manufacturing business with a long-serving, highly experienced team. The company has built a strong reputation for quality, reliability, and long-term customer partnerships within the automotive and manufacturing sectors.\n\nWe are seeking a Commercial / Project Manager from an injection moulding background, who can build upon existing success while helping to drive sustainable growth. This is a customer-facing role within a stable business environment, where collaboration, continuity, and long-term relationships are valued as much as commercial performance.\n\nKey Responsibilities\n\nDevelop and grow a profitable portfolio of existing and new customers\nEnsure RFQs are completed accurately, on time, and to a high professional standard\nAct as a key customer interface, managing long-standing client relationships and new opportunities\nIdentify opportunities to improve operational processes while respecting established, effective systems\nWork closely with experienced, cross-functional teams to develop accurate and consistent quotations\nSupport new initiatives and new product introductions (NPI)\nAssist with product planning, including purchasing guidance,and sales forecasting\nOnboard new clients while maintaining the company's reputation for long-term partnerships\nCoach and support team members within an experienced and loyal workforce\nMaintain clear documentation of customer interactions to support future quoting and relationship management\nDeliver customer presentations and provide technical and commercial advice on products and servicesAbout You\n\nProven experience in injection moulding within a manufacturing environment\nAutomotive sector experience strongly \nComfortable working within an established business with long-standing processes and teams\nStrong commercial awareness with proven negotiation and contract management skills\nExperience managing RFQs, pricing, and margins\nConfident working with experienced colleagues across multiple departments\nA collaborative leadership style, suited to a stable and loyal team environment\nExcellent communication and customer relationship skillsWhat's On Offer\n\nSalary of £45,000\n25 days holiday plus Bank Holidays\nCompany pension scheme\nOpportunity to join a stable, long-established company with a low-turnover, highly experienced team\nA long-term career opportunity rather than a short-term roleAt Morgan Ryder we can provide you with a full range of employment opportunities from short term and fixed term temporary vacancies to permanent positions.\n\nWe recruit for companies that operate in the following industries: Defence Equipment, Food and Drink Manufacturers, FMCG, Packaging, Engineering, Automotive, Aerospace, Warehousing, Logistics, Waste Management, Petro Chemical, Pharmaceutical, Power & Renewable Energy.\n\nOur commitment:\n\nEqual opportunities are important to us.
